Understanding the Role of Storytelling in SEO
Why Storytelling Matters
Storytelling is more than just a buzzword; it’s a fundamental part of human communication. Here’s why it’s crucial for SEO content generation:
- Engagement: Stories foster a connection with readers. When they connect emotionally with your content, they’re more likely to share it and engage further.
- Memorability: People remember stories better than lists of facts. A well-told story sticks in the mind, increasing the likelihood of return visits to your content.
- SEO Signals: Engaging content often leads to lower bounce rates and higher time-on-page metrics, both of which are favorable to search engines.
The Balance of Creativity and Strategy
As an SEO writer, your job is to strike a balance between creativity and strategy. While creativity helps you craft compelling narratives, strategy ensures that your content meets the technical requirements for SEO.
To achieve this balance, consider the following techniques:
- Keyword Integration: Naturally incorporate relevant keywords into your story. This can be done through dialogue, character descriptions, or the narrative itself without sounding forced.
- Structured Content: Use headings, bullet points, and lists to make your content scannable. This not only helps readers but also search engine crawlers.
- Visual Elements: Enhance your story with images, videos, or infographics that align with your narrative. Visuals can increase engagement and improve your content's SEO.
Techniques for Crafting Engaging SEO Stories
1. Start with a Strong Hook
The beginning of your story is crucial. You want to grab your readers’ attention and entice them to keep reading. Here are some effective starting techniques:
- Ask a Question: Engaging your audience’s curiosity can draw them in.
- Use a Powerful Quote: A relevant quote can set the tone and pique interest.
- Share a Surprising Fact: Startling statistics can create intrigue.
2. Develop Relatable Characters
Creating characters that your audience can relate to is essential for storytelling. This can be a person, an organization, or even a concept. Here’s how to do it:
- Define Your Audience: Understand who your readers are and what they care about.
- Make Them Real: Use descriptions and anecdotes that resonate with your audience's experiences.
- Show Growth: Allow your characters to evolve. This transformation keeps readers invested in their journey.
3. Create a Compelling Conflict
Every great story needs conflict. In the realm of SEO content, this conflict can represent a problem that your audience faces. Here’s how to showcase it effectively:
- Identify Pain Points: Understand the challenges your audience encounters and weave them into your narrative.
- Build Tension: Create suspense by highlighting the stakes involved. This will keep readers engaged.
- Offer Solutions: As the story progresses, present solutions that address the conflict. This positions you as a trusted resource.
4. Conclude with a Strong Resolution
A satisfying conclusion wraps up your story and leaves readers with a sense of closure. Here’s how to craft an impactful ending:
- Summarize Key Takeaways: Reinforce the main points of your story and the solutions you’ve provided.

Measuring the Impact of Your SEO Stories
Once you’ve crafted your SEO content, it’s essential to measure its impact. Use the following KPIs to evaluate your success:
- Organic Traffic: Analyze the volume of traffic coming from search engines to your content.
- Engagement Metrics: Look at average time spent on page, bounce rates, and social shares.
- Conversion Rates: Track how many readers took the desired action after engaging with your content.
Tools for Tracking Performance
Utilize tools like Google Analytics, SEMrush, or Ahrefs to gain insights into your content's performance. Regularly reviewing these metrics will help you refine your storytelling approach and improve your SEO strategy.
